Three squares are inscribed in a right triangle \(ABC\) with the right angle at \(B\), arranged as in the picture: the largest one has two sides lying on the legs of the triangle, and each of the two smaller ones is wedged between the largest square and a leg. Every one of the three squares has a vertex on the hypotenuse \(AC\). The two smaller squares have sides of length \(3\) and \(4\). Compute the length of \(AC\).
